Kartik, or the Month of Damodara, is a month for deepening one’s Bhakti practice. Devotees eagerly await the arrival of Kartik every year, when they can sing the Damodarastakam prayers in the evenings and extend their heartfelt love and devotion as they offer ghee lamps before their Lord in the temple.
